Looks tidy enough with the very limited mods I would guess about 175bhp. Ditch the DV and it will run so much better.

Rust rust and more rust are the main things. Check panel alignment. Smoke on cold startup is usually valve stems and is a piss easy job to sort yourself. Check for knocks from the engine and make sure the LSD is still present as a lot of people kill the original box and stick an XR3i one in to save a few quid. Make sure the car drives and brakes in a straight line and make sure teh ABS works (if fitted) although you may well decide to remove it as it's shit anyway.

Don't buy it with the heart buy it with your head. I've seen people part with cash for what has essentially been a polished turd. And I viewed several Fiesta Turbo's that were the same. Two of the cars I viewed were eventually sold and surprise surprise they are back up for sale again.

From the spec it's at now I would start with a large capacity intercooler and go from there.

You will want better brakes as RST brakes are frankly crap. And a decent suspension kit to tighten the chassis up.

There is loads you can do it's just a case of how far you want to take it.

Interior wise you can add the leather gearlever gaitor from a Mk3.5 Fiesta and fit a good quality gearknob and steering wheel. Make sthe interior so much nicer.

You can also add the add ons that are missing like the trip computer (usually more trouble than it's worth), variable intermitant wipe and the extended handbrake console (if not already present).
